Sheet-pan dinners have become a popular solution for busy families looking to enjoy home-cooked meals without the hassle of multiple pots and pans. The BBQ sheet-pan chicken and veggies recipe featured here perfectly captures that spirit with its straightforward method: toss, bake, and serve straight from the pan for minimal cleanup and maximum flavor. A key advantage of this meal is its simplicity and efficiency. Using a single sheet pan means you can combine protein and vegetables in one dish, evenly cooking everything while allowing the BBQ sauce to infuse the chicken with a smoky, tangy taste. This method not only saves time but also ensures the veggies soak up the wonderful aromas of the chicken, creating a cohesive and satisfying flavor profile. To elevate your sheet-pan BBQ chicken dinner, consider using a variety of colorful vegetables such as bell peppers, red onions, and potatoes. These add both nutrition and texture variety to the meal, making it more appealing to children and adults alike. Marinating the chicken in your favorite homemade or store-bought BBQ sauce for at least 30 minutes before cooking allows the flavors to penetrate deeper, enhancing the dish's overall taste. Another benefit of this meal is its adaptability. Whether you want to add a smoky heat by including chipotle or cayenne pepper, boost the sweetness with honey or brown sugar, or incorporate herbs like thyme or rosemary, the recipe lets you tailor the flavors to your family's preferences.
